With off the shelf options, preferring FOSS if possible, I still enjoy using and contributing to open source.

Some of the substitutions wound up being a step down in features, or required rethinking parts of workflows, but the time savings is such a benefit.

Custom notetaking tool with p2p sync-> Google keep

Custom batteries included Linux distro for SD protection, Kiosk browsers, offline docs, creative commons content packs -> a few scripts built into my control server on vanilla RasPi OS

Rsync-> Borg -> Kopia(to avoid fussing with Borg's community NAS package)
